Strike: ASUU Cannot Dictate Payment Platform For Their Salaries – Nwajiuba

 

The Minister of State for Education, Emeka Nwajiuba, has said the Academic Staff Union of Universities (ASUU) cannot dictate to the Federal Government what platform to be used in paying their salaries.

He stated this in Abuja while addressing journalists shortly after receiving his presidential Nomination Form of the All Progressives Congress (APC) purchased for him by the Project Nigeria Group.

“It is impractical and incongruous to continuously expect that somebody who is paid a salary continues to dictate to the someone who pays him: ‘This is how you must pay me’. This is where this anomaly is,” the minister said.

“We have pleaded with ASUU that ‘If there any areas where your salaries fall short, kindly address them within the ambit of IPPIS because that’s what the government has now.’”

Mr Nwajiuba also appealed to the striking lecturers to return to the classroom as the Federal Government is working to address some of their concerns.

According to him, the strike embarked upon by ASUU was uncalled for, and expressed worry over the impact of the union’s action on the education of Nigerian students.
